What is Snowflake Time Travel and Data Recovery?

Snowflake Time Travel allows users to access historical data at any point within a defined retention period. This feature is essential for data recovery, auditing, and restoring accidentally deleted data. As of November 2025, the current version offers a retention period of up to 90 days, providing ample time for data recovery.

Drawbacks / Risks

  1. Resource Intensive: Depending on the dataset size, recovery can consume significant resources.
  2. Cost Implications: Longer retention periods may lead to increased storage costs.
  3. Complexity: Beginners might face a learning curve when using advanced features.
  4. Data Security: Mismanagement of access controls could lead to data breaches.
